Charles Wesley Ray Click for Condolences      Printable Version
1923 - 2021

Charles Wesley  RayCharles Wesley “PePa” Ray, 98, of Barboursville, W.Va., went into the arms of his savior Jesus Christ on Friday, June 11, 2021. He was born January 31, 1923 in Salt Rock, a son of the late Baxter and Zena McCallister Ray. He is also preceded in death by his wife, Millie “MeMa” Ray; brothers and sisters-in-law, Clifford and Gladys Ray and Clennon and Freddie Ray. He was a man of God and long time member and Deacon of Antioch Missionary Baptist Church and he loved his church family very much. He served in the United States Army during WWII receiving a Purple Heart and several other accommodations. He was such a force in our family and very tender and a joy to be around. He is survived by his children, Steven (Sharon) Ray and Sherry (Roger) McCallister; sister, Irene (Rex) Evans; brother, Leo (Gladys) Ray. Charles was a grandchildren’s grandfather to four grandchildren, Bobby Ray, Dennis (Tina) Ray, Melanie Napier, Wesley (Whitney) McCallister; 11 great-grandchildren and nine great-great grandchildren, Sarah (Anthony) Huffman and their daughter Charlotte, Matt Napier and his daughter Norah, Morgan Napier, Emilee Ray, Mila McCallister, Max McCallister, Mason McCallister, Elaina (Eric) Waugh and her sons Drew, Xander and Cole, Tia (Matt) Knight and their son Ryder, Kenna (River) McDonald and their children Beau and Kennedy, God grandchild, Heather (Tyler) Turner and their son Liam and Heather’s mother, Debbie McCallister and a host of nieces and nephews. Funeral services will be conducted at 2 p.m. Tuesday, June 15, 2021 at Wallace Funeral Home, Milton with Pastor Jacob Marshall officiating. Burial will follow in Forest Memorial Park, Milton. Friends may visit from 12 to 2 p.m. Tuesday at Wallace Funeral Home, Milton. Online condolences may be sent to www.timeformemory.com/wallace.
